Narrative:
Avro Lancaster MR.Mk.III SW334, "H-H" of the School of Maritime Reconnaissance, RAF St. Mawgan, Cornwall. Written off (damaged beyond repair) 21/5/55: The aircraft crashed after an attempted overshoot, flying on only three engines, while engaged in navigator training. All three crew were injured.

Crew of Lancaster MR.Mk.3 SW334:
Flight Lieutenant G W Culham RAF (pilot, Service Number 196143)
Flying Officer D A Hill RAF (navigator)
Flight Sergeant A E Risby (Flight Engineer)

This accident was the penultimate (last but one) RAF accident involving Avro Lancasters in operational service - the last was the crash of Lancaster RE211 on 2/2/56 (which see)
